ACCIDENTS & FATALITIES.

YOUTH KILLED.

ACCIDENTAL DISCHARGE OF PISTOL.

(By Telegraph. Press Association.)

• .GREYMOUTH, Monday. AlexanjW Outram, aged 16, a resident of Blackball, on Saturday went shooting birds, and a cousin named Leitch, of similar age, accompanied him, one having a pistol and the other a pea rifle. Outram shot at a sparrow, but his rifle missed fire. Leitch filtepped forward, but slipped, and, happening to have a finger on the hammer of the pistol it was discharged. The bullet entered Outram's right side, inflicting fatal injuries. At the inquest a verdict was returned of "accidentally killed."
